WHAT IS A COMMON QUALITY AMONG SUCCESSFUL PEOPLE?
Successful people often share similar characteristics. But, I have come to believe that the single thing they have in common is that they find success on the far side of failure.
What do I mean by that? I find that almost all successful people have experienced significant failures in life or in their work but they have learned from their failures.
The first step in my eye is to recognize failure. Second step is to learn from the failure. My general observation in life is that people do not learn from the failures. They face failure but do not take it as a learning message.
Remember, in college, examinations are taken for the lessons learnt and then the result is declared. In life, result is declared first and learning lesson comes out from it.
Those who do not understand and learn from the failures are generally committing same mistakes in life again and again.
Think about the failures you have faced today.
How did you respond to them?
What outcome did you get?
How have they helped you today?
What have you not learnt from the failure?
Reviewing your results and recognizing failures and planning to move ahead is a well appreciated strategy in my opinion.
Behavioural models also have made mistakes but they have recognized most of them and not have repeated the same mistakes.
No failure is a final failure and no success is an ultimate success. Again as per my opinion, success is nothing but a feedback of your actions.
If you want to make significant progress in your life, don’t forget to learn a lesson from your failure.
